目次 - SDL 3.0 API(機能別) - HIDAPI - SDL_hid_init

SDL_hid_init

HIDAPIライブラリを初期化する

ヘッダ

SDL3/SDL_hidapi.h

構文

int SDL_hid_init(void);

戻り値

(int) 成功のとき0, 失敗のとき負の数のエラーコードを戻す. SDL_GetError()を呼んで詳細を知ることができる.

詳細

この関数はHIDAPIライブラリを初期化する. この関数を必ず呼ぶ必要はなく, SDL_hid_enumerate()関数やその他のSDL_hid_open_*()関数を呼ぶと必要に応じて自動的に呼ばれる. しかし, HIDAPIハンドルが異なるスレッドで同時にオープンされる可能性がある場合は, 実行の初めでこの関数を呼ぶ必要がある.

この関数のそれぞれの呼び出しには, 一致するSDL_hid_exit()が必要である.

バージョン

SDL 3.2.0以降

関連項目(関数)

SDL Wikiへのリンク

SDL_hid_init - SDL Wiki